On Saturday, September 20, Primary Care Plus held a community luncheon hosted by lead physician Osinachi Ajaero, MD and nurse practitioner Latoya Richardson. The event was free and open to the public, offering attendees the opportunity to explore the new Detroit-area direct primary care facility and engage with the medical team.

The gathering welcomed both long-time patients and local residents, offering tours of the clinic and time to meet the staff, who were on hand to answer any questions about the services provided.

Dr. Ajaero kicked off the event by expressing his gratitude to everyone who attended. He gave special recognition to his wife and business partner, Latoya Richardson, for her dedication to the clinic’s launch. Following his remarks, guests were invited to enjoy refreshments and tour the facility.

“This clinic has been a vision of ours for several years,” Dr. Ajaero shared. “With our extensive background in healthcare, we’ve seen first-hand the challenges people face in accessing quality primary care. Opening this practice is our way of addressing those needs and bringing personalized care to the community.”

Primary Care Plus aims to reintroduce a more personalized approach to healthcare, ensuring that patients receive care from providers who live and work in the same community.

“Our goal with this clinic is to emphasize high-quality, patient-centered care,” Richardson explained. “This lunch is just the beginning—we want everyone to know that Primary Care Plus is here to support them in achieving their health goals.”

The clinic, located at a key crossroads within the area, seeks to strengthen the bond between healthcare providers and the community. Its mission is to make high-quality primary care accessible to everyone.
